Dublin, capital of the Republic of Ireland, is on Ireland’s east coast at the mouth of the River Liffey. Its historic buildings include Dublin Castle, dating to the 13th century, and imposing St Patrick’s Cathedral, founded in 1191. City parks include landscaped St Stephen’s Green and huge Phoenix Park, containing Dublin Zoo. The National Museum of Ireland explores Irish heritage and culture.

County Offaly is a county in Ireland. It is part of the Eastern and Midland Region and the province of Leinster. It is named after the ancient Kingdom of Uí Failghe. It was formerly known as King's County, in honour of Philip II of Spain. Offaly County Council is the local authority for the county.

Plot summary

After her mother's death, Stacey (Lauren Kinsella) moves with her Uncle Will (Aiden Gillen) to a remote region in the Irish midlands. As the two cautiously get to know each other, they must deal with the dark shadows of the past. An astute character-driven study on the need to regain footing and let go, told with a good dose of Irish humor.
